When constructing an ERD, understanding potential sources for identifying entities is key.
Option 1: Cost/benefit reports. These are financial and economic assessments that summarize cost and benefit analyses; they are not typical sources used to identify the real-world entities (things of interest) in a database, so this option is unlikely to be a primary source for entities.
